Garmin Mobile PC Integration

Has anyone tried the new Garmin Mobile PC software yet? Better yet, has anyone tried embedding it in a frontend? Using C#, i'm trying use the SetParent function (imported from user32.dll) to embed the process window in a panel, and the app is being stubborn! I even have the window handle, and I can see that the window gets resized correctly but will not stick to the panel.

Maybe someone has had experiences with SetParent and stubborn processes that might have overcame this?

Minimum size of GMPC is 800x450 so the window you are trying to embed into needs to be at least that big, otherwise it wont embed and probably end up somewhere else on screen.
